Una mirada retrospectiva al 2024
Un resumen de mi año mes a mes. Otro año que trae otra oportunidad para reflexionar. Agradecida de estar por aqui todavia y por las personas con las que comparti este año.
A summary of my year, month by month.Another year, another opportunity to reflect. Grateful to still be here and for the people I shared the year with.
Organizar una serie de eventos de distinto tipo forma parte mi trabajo como community manager. He aquí un resumen de los eventos que he organizado para rOpenSci
Organizing a set of different types of events is part of the community manager job. Here is a recap of the type of event I have been organzing for rOpenSci
Open source software (OSS) projects are increasingly interested in tracking the impact of their packages and the health of their communities. The motivation to measure these attributes comes from both internal needs and external demands: Internally, project leaders use these measurements to set development roadmaps, make strategic decisions about resource allocation, and ensure that they are providing a welcoming, productive environment for contributors and users. Externally, projects use impact and health measurements to raise funds, report to funders, market their tools, and support career development for people who have contributed.
Adding multiple choice to a Quarto Live interactive tutorial
This set of simple rules is applicable to open organizations that rely on contributors who may have other jobs or responsibilities, may work across various organizations, and are not obligated to contribute to the open effort.
A cheklist of issues to take into account when managing a Open Source Project
Una de las competencias básicas de un Community Manager es la comunicación. El tercer «proyecto» del que les hablaré no es un proyecto en sí, sino una serie de actividades relacionadas con la comunicación y la divulgación.
One of the core competencies of a Community Manager is Communication. The third ‘project’ I will tell you about is not a project per se but a series of activities related to communication and outreach.
Tool trial case study summarizing how rOpenSci uses GitHub to organize ours community calls.
Un proyecto de entrevistas multilingües con desarrolladores del mundo académico, la industria y el gobierno, que utilizan R-Universe. En este articulo comparto detalles de cómo las organizamos, cómo ejecutamos el proyecto y qué resultados obtuvimos.
A project of multilingual interviews with developers from academia, industry and government, who use R-Universe. The details of how we organized them, how we executed the project and what results we obtained.
The code of conduct and its committee was the first project I joined when I started being part of rOpenSci. Here is a summary of the work I have done these last two years on this topic.
El codigo de conducta y su comite fue el primer proyecto al que me sume cuando empece a ser parte de rOpenSci. Aqui un resumen del trabajo que realice estos ultimos dos años en este tema.
In June 2022 I became the community manager of rOpenSci. I have learned a lot during this time. I am going to share 12 projects I was involved in these two years to tell you more about the kind of work and activities a community manager of a technology community of practice does.
En Junio de 2022 me converti en la community manager de rOpenSci. He aprendido muchisimo durante este tiempo. Voy a compartir 12 proyectos en los que estuve involucrada estos dos anos para contar mejor el tipo de trabajo y actividades que hace una community manager de una comunidad de practica tecnologica.
Today is the last day of writing and publishing online content for 30 days. I completed the challenge. Some things I learned along the way.
Training material builds it using all the techniques we discussed over the last 28 days.
I love to learn about R and data science, and these newsletters are a great way to keep up with the latest news and trends.
Generative AI was spat out into the world, and as teachers, we have to deal with the consequences.
How I found my passion for computers and teaching.
Teaching for everyone, make ‘accessible’ your usual perspective.
Use Authentic Tasks as teaching strategies to enter the world of computing.
Shared note-taking and exercise problem-solving. Two ways to engage students online.
Your teaching will improve with feedback from your students, colleagues, and yourself. Learn how to get and give helpful feedback.
The best way to improve your class is to solicit feedback. The best way to enhance your students' engagement is to solicit their feedback.
Real cases of what can go wrong during online classes and how you can solve it.
I have been working as an educator for 30 years. These are the 6 simple (but effective) learning strategies I’d share with anyone who wants to learn better.
My notes about brain plasticity and how that impacts teaching and learning.
Two apps I can’t live without when it comes to writing content in English.
Why Learning Styles, Learning Pyramid, Geek Gene, and Good at math = Good programmer are misconceptions?
Today, we talk about one of the biggest fears of teachers using Participatory Live Coding: Making mistakes. Spoiler Alert: not only is it okay to make mistakes, but they are also an excellent opportunity for teaching. We also discuss another way to engage students when teaching with Participatory Live Coding.
Today, we have two more tips about this teaching technique for programming. We will focus on our lesson plan, when and how we can improvise to avoid losing track, and how to use diagrams.
Teaching with participatory live coding can make it difficult to know whether people are following along or unable to code due to ongoing issues that haven’t been fixed. One way to check with your learners is to give different ways to indicate their status, so our today’s tip is Get real-time feedback and provide immediate help.
It is essential that all learners can see the code and the output of the screen because they have to copy exactly what you have typed. Today, we will look at how to use the screen(s) wisely.
Mirror your learner’s environment and Avoid distraction. Two tips for a useful and friendly implementation of Participatory Live Coding for you and your students.
Second tip to use Participatory Live Coding when teaching programing: Go slowly, and don’t teach alone. Ideas for in person and online classes.
Mi sobrino de 14 años quiere aprender a programar y yo voy a enseñarle. En esta clase resolvemos otra de las preguntas que nos hicimos sobre los datos y aprendemos la diferencia entre geom_col y geom_bar para hacer graficos de barra. Tambien aprendemos como hacer graficos de area y repasamos graficos de lineas y de puntos.
First tip from a series of 10 tips for educator to implement participatory live coding in their classroom. How to use it in-person and online
What is Live coding and what pedagogical practices support this technique? How can we apply them in our classroom?
Today, I share 4 communities of practice that help me boost my carrer in teaching, data and coding skills.
Today, I share a book, a video and a podcast episode to learn how to teach.
Today, I will explain a few simple facts about memory and share how to avoid overloading the learner by managing their cognitive load when teaching to code.
Here are 5 exercises you can use as formative assessments when teaching coding skills, that will allow you to support your student at the moment when the learning is happening.
Use analogies, concept maps and notional machines to build your learners mental models.
Novice, Competent and Expert, and why is important to know to who are you teaching before you start to build a lesson
Personal news about my health.
I will write about teaching and learning techniques applied to programming and data science during the next 30 days
Mi sobrino de 14 años quiere aprender a programar y yo voy a enseñarle. En esta clase volvemos a trabajar con los conjuntos de datos y las preguntas que nos hicimos. Vamos a convertir algunos tipos de datos y trabajar con characteres para contestar dos preguntas y hacer un grafico.
Mi sobrino de 14 años quiere aprender a programar y yo voy a enseñarle. En esta clase mas teorica que de costumbre vemos algunos conceptos relacionados con visualizacion de datos.
Mi sobrino de 14 años quiere aprender a programar y yo voy a enseñarle. En esta clase Juan Cruz tuvo el desafio de generar el conjunto de datos necesario para hacer el grafico que le pedi. La idea fue integrar en un ejercicio mas complejo diferentes conceptos que vimos en las clases 1 a 5.
Esta fue una propuesta de vinculacion universidad/centro de investigacion industria a la cual aplicamos INTA Anguil y TECRO. El proyecto fue gano el subsidio, pero finalmente no lo recibimos en gran parte por la pandemia. Me parece que compartir el texto de una propuesta exitosa puede ser de utilidad a otros equipos academia-industria que quieran trabajar juntos.
Explicacion paso a paso sobre como traducir y contribuir a glosario en el evento Glosario Codefest
Mi sobrino de 14 años quiere aprender a programar y yo voy a enseñarle. En esta clase resolvimos preguntas que Juan Cruz trajo sobre los datos, aprendimos algunos verbos nuevos de dplyr y hicimos nuestros primeros graficos
Mi sobrino de 14 años quiere aprender a programar y yo voy a enseñarle. En esta clase aprendimos como cambiar el tipo de dato cuando leemos los archivos, que son los verbos de dplyr y el pipe. Los usamos para filtrar columnas filas ya agrupar casos.
Mi sobrino de 14 años quiere aprender a programar y yo voy a enseñarle. En esta clase aprendimos que son los proyectos y como nos pueden ayudar a ordenar nuestro trabajo, tambien vemos que es Rmarkdown y como leer y mirar los datos que descargamos para trabajar en el resto de las clases.
Mi sobrino de 14 años quiere aprender a programar y yo voy a enseñarle. La segunda clase empezamos a encontranos con cenceptos sobre programacion y como eso funciona en R.
GitHub Star for third year. Thank you so much to my communities.
Mi sobrino de 14 años quiere aprender a programar y yo voy a enseñarle. Esta es la primera entrada del blog de nuestro viaje juntos que detalla como instalar el entorno que vamos a usar por el resto de las clases.
My 15 year old nephew wants to learn to program and I’m going to teach him. This is the first blog post of our journey together detailing how to set up the environment we will be using for the rest of the classes.
A Mastodon post that went viral. A blog post with link on what is Sci-Hub and what is OpenAI
El Instituto Nacional de Tecnología Agropecuaria (INTA) de Argentina desarrolla y mantiene SISINTA (Sistema de Información de Suelos del INTA), un sistema de información y de bases de datos para gestionar información de suelos. Almacena específicamente datos de perfiles de suelo con sus datos de campo y laboratorio, así como la ubicación en diferentes sistemas de coordenadas. También permite búsquedas por atributos y ubicación, así como la descarga de los datos. El paquete SISINTAR fue desarrollado para permitir el acceso, lectura y manipulación de datos de perfiles de suelo de SISINTA de forma programática, utilizando estándares en el procesamiento, visualización y representación de información de suelos y desde el entorno R, uno de los más utilizados en la institución.
Continuing with the reflections on the governance models of organizations, communities of practice and research organizations, today I want to share with you the governance model of the National Institute of Agricultural Technology (INTA) where I worked as a researcher for 24 and a half years and how this related with Citizen Science.
It’s Bring Your Own Data week for #TidyTuesday, and I decided to analyze my records of events.
My last few years being part of international non-profit organizations and communities of practice have made me reflect on the types of governance and business models that are mostly used and our different successful models in these latitudes. This article is about the cooperative model. A way of doing things that has been present in my life since I was a child.
Este articulo presenta el nuevo contenido sobre máquinas nocionales para el capitulo Modelos mentales y evaluación formativa de Teaching Tech Together. Una máquina nocional es un dispositivo pedagógico para ayudar a la comprensión de algún aspecto de los programas o la programación. Se utilizan para representar un entorno de aprendizaje simplificado y abstracto. No se refiere a una máquina real física, sino a una representación simplificada de un modelo conceptual que se utiliza con fines educativos.
Que es Zenodo, que tipo de materiales he publicado y el top ten de mis materiales mas vistos o descargados de esa plataforma.
Este ejercicio es parte de una de las lecciones de mi curso sobre grandes datos y datos no estructurados.
A list of plans for 2024 because dreaming does not cost anything.